The eufy X10 Pro Omni doesn’t just clean—it commands the room with surgical precision and near-total autonomy. Boasting an industry-leading 8,000 Pa suction, it devores pet hair and fine debris in a single sweep, while its dual mops with 12 mm auto-lift ensure hardwood floors never get soaked. What truly sets it apart is the AI.See obstacle avoidance, which identifies over 100 household objects like shoes, cords, and toys, drastically cutting cleaning interruptions. For homeowners tired of robot vacuums getting stuck or smearing messes, this model delivers a stress-free, high-intelligence solution.

In real-world testing across 1,800 sq ft of mixed hardwood and area rugs, the X10 Pro Omni demonstrated elite route efficiency thanks to iPath Laser Navigation, completing full-home cleans in under 75 minutes. The MopMaster 2.0 system applied consistent pressure on floors while lifting mops over carpets—keeping delicate wood surfaces dry and streak-free. While it handled scattered cereal and tracked-in dust with ease, it occasionally struggled with thick, dark rug tassels, mistaking them for obstacles. The 3L clean water tank and 2.5L dust bag allow for up to two months of hands-free operation, making it ideal for busy households.

Compared to the eufy E25, the X10 Pro Omni trades raw suction power for smarter mopping and quieter operation—perfect for those prioritizing daily maintenance over deep scrubbing. It’s a direct competitor to premium models like Roborock’s S8 series but stands out with its heated mop drying and seamless app customization via AI.Map 3.0. Ideal for tech-savvy families with hardwood-heavy layouts, it balances automation, intelligence, and gentle floor care. While not the strongest on paper, its overall ecosystem integration surpasses even higher-priced rivals.

The eufy S1 Pro enters the ring as a mopping maestro, engineered for those who treat floor hygiene like a science. Its groundbreaking HydroJet roller mop system delivers 1 kg of downward pressure and real-time mop refreshment at 170 RPM, tackling sticky spills and invisible grime with a rigor that mimics hand-scrubbing. Paired with ozonated water cleaning, it disinfects as it goes—ideal for homes with kids or pets where germs lurk in high-traffic zones. This isn’t just a robot vacuum; it’s a sanitization powerhouse built for hardwood floors that demand spotless, streak-free finishes.

During extended testing, the S1 Pro excelled on engineered hardwood and tile, erasing coffee rings and muddy paw prints with minimal passes. The 11.4-inch roller mop maintained consistent moisture without over-saturating, and the 10-in-1 UniClean Station handled drying, emptying, and detergent dispensing flawlessly. However, on transitions between hardwood and low-pile rugs, the robot occasionally paused due to cautious obstacle detection. Its square front design maximized edge cleaning, reaching into corners where most robots fail—though tight spaces under low sofas remained challenging.

When stacked against the X10 Pro Omni, the S1 Pro pulls ahead in mopping intensity and hygiene focus, but sacrifices some suction intelligence and app refinement. It’s best suited for users who mop weekly and want hospital-grade cleanliness without lifting a bucket. While pricier than most in the lineup, its automated ozone cleaning and real-time mop refreshment deliver unmatched mopping sophistication.

If raw cleaning power is your benchmark, the eufy E25 is a thunderbolt on treads. With a jaw-dropping 20,000 Pa turbo suction, it obliterates embedded pet hair, fine dust, and debris from hardwood floors with a single pass—outperforming even some corded vacuums. The DuoSpiral anti-tangle brushes prevent clogs before they start, making it a dream for homes with shedding dogs or long-haired cats. Combine that with the HydroJet self-cleaning roller mop, which refreshes six times per second, and you’ve got a robot that handles both deep vacuuming and wet mopping without compromise.

In practice, the E25 devoured tracked-in dirt and cereal spills across 1,600 sq ft of open-plan hardwood, completing full cycles in under 80 minutes. The CornerRover Arm ensured 100% wall and corner coverage, eliminating the dusty gaps many robots leave behind. While mopping, the real-time self-cleaning feature kept the mop pad fresh, avoiding the stale, smelly residue common in lesser bots. That said, its high suction mode drains the battery faster, and the unit can be loud—rivaling a countertop blender—making nighttime runs less discreet.

Against the X10 Pro Omni, the E25 is the muscle car: less refined in navigation but unmatched in brute force. It’s not as quiet or as smooth in obstacle avoidance, but for users who deep clean weekly and hate manual brush maintenance, it’s the ultimate set-and-forget powerhouse. With a feature-rich all-in-one station and elite tangle prevention, it justifies its premium status through sheer performance.

The eufy C10 proves you don’t need a luxury price tag to get intelligent, hands-off cleaning. Its 4,000 Pa suction may not rival flagship models, but it’s more than enough to lift pet hair, crumbs, and dust from hardwood floors with reliable consistency. What makes it shine is the slim 2.85-inch profile, allowing it to glide under nightstands, sofas, and beds where dirt accumulates unseen. Paired with the CornerRover Arm, it delivers edge-to-edge cleaning that belies its budget positioning—making it a standout for pet owners who hate dust bunnies in tight corners.

In real-world use, the C10 mapped a two-bedroom apartment in under 20 minutes using LiDAR navigation, creating efficient, grid-like cleaning paths without missed spots. The self-emptying station held 60 days of debris in a 3L bag—cutting maintenance to near zero. It handled transitions between hardwood and rugs smoothly, though it occasionally bumped into chair legs due to basic infrared obstacle detection. On thick rugs, suction didn’t auto-boost as aggressively as claimed, requiring manual app adjustments for optimal results.

Compared to the L60, the C10 offers better navigation and edge coverage, while costing the same. It lacks app-based mopping or AI smarts, but for users who want reliable vacuuming with self-emptying convenience, it hits a sweet spot. It won’t wow with tech, but as a no-nonsense, mid-tier workhorse, it outperforms its price with laser-guided precision and excellent under-furniture reach.

For homes battling pet hair on hardwood, the eufy L60 is a precision-engineered specialist. Its 5,000 Pa suction is tuned for hard floors, delivering a single-pass clean that lifts embedded fur and fine dust without scattering debris. The BoostIQ technology intelligently ramps power when transitioning from tile to rugs, maintaining efficiency without draining the battery prematurely. With iPath Laser Navigation, it maps spaces accurately and avoids redundant passes—crucial for open-concept homes where random bounces waste time.

In testing, the L60 excelled in daily maintenance mode, running 90-minute cycles across 1,200 sq ft with near-silent operation. It climbed 20 mm thresholds effortlessly, maintaining cleaning momentum across room transitions. The anti-scratch tempered glass cover protected its top from keys and pet tags, while drop sensors prevented falls on stairs. However, it lacks a self-emptying station and mopping—so users must manually dump the bin and wipe floors. Its strength lies in focused, high-efficiency vacuuming, not all-in-one automation.

Versus the C10, the L60 offers stronger suction and smarter power modulation, but no self-emptying. It’s best for pet owners who vacuum daily and want maximum hair pickup with minimal noise and floor damage. While not as feature-rich as higher-end models, its laser-guided accuracy and hair-focused engineering make it a top pick for fur-heavy households.

The eufy 11S MAX is the minimalist’s dream—a super-thin, whisper-quiet robot that gets the job done without app bloat or automation overload. At just 2.85 inches tall, it slips under sofas and beds with ease, targeting dust nests others miss. Its BoostIQ suction adjusts in 1.5 seconds when moving from hardwood to medium-pile rugs, maintaining cleaning consistency across surfaces. With up to 100 minutes of runtime, it covers large apartments on a single charge, all while operating at a hush—perfect for overnight runs or homes with light sleepers.

Without Wi-Fi or app control, the 11S MAX relies on physical buttons and a remote—limiting customization but boosting reliability. It follows a random bounce pattern rather than smart mapping, so coverage can be inconsistent in cluttered rooms. It cleans hard floors effectively, especially with its single-side brush that directs debris straight into the suction path. However, it struggles with corners and repeated passes over heavy messes, requiring manual intervention for deep cleans.

Compared to the C10, it’s cheaper and slimmer but far less intelligent, lacking LiDAR and self-emptying. It’s ideal for renters or secondary spaces where simplicity and low cost matter more than automation. While it can’t match modern mapping or mopping, its quiet operation and under-furniture reach make it a stealthy, dependable basic cleaner.

How to Choose the Right Eufy Robot Vacuum for Hardwood Floors

Choosing the right robot vacuum for hardwood floors requires careful consideration of several features. While many models boast impressive specs, the best one for you depends on your specific needs and home environment. Here’s a breakdown of key factors to help you make an informed decision.

Suction Power & Cleaning Performance

Suction power, measured in Pascals (Pa), is a crucial factor, particularly if you have pets or high-traffic areas. Higher suction (like the 20,000Pa offered by the E25) means more effective dirt and debris removal from both hard floors and carpets. However, extremely high suction isn’t always necessary for solely hardwood floors and can sometimes strain the motor. Consider a balance – 4,000Pa (C10) is adequate for general cleaning, while 5,000Pa or higher (L60, 11S MAX) is better for pet hair and deeper cleaning.

Mopping Capabilities

Many Eufy models combine vacuuming and mopping. The quality of the mopping system varies significantly. Models like the Omni S1 Pro and X10 Pro Omni feature advanced systems (HydroJet, MopMaster 2.0) with self-cleaning and drying mop pads, minimizing maintenance and ensuring consistently clean mopping. These are ideal if you want a truly hands-off experience. Simpler models might just have a damp mop function, requiring more frequent pad cleaning and water refills. Consider how important automated mopping is to you – are you willing to pay a premium for the convenience?

Navigation & Mapping Technology

Efficient navigation prevents the robot from bumping into furniture and missing spots. Laser navigation (iPath Laser Navigation in the X10 Pro Omni and L60) is superior to random bounce patterns, as it creates a precise map of your home. This allows for targeted cleaning, virtual boundaries (No-Go Zones), and multi-floor mapping via the app. AI-powered object recognition (AI.See Smart Cleaning in the X10 Pro Omni) adds another layer of intelligence, allowing the robot to avoid obstacles like shoes, toys, and cords. Models without mapping (like the 11S MAX) rely on simpler navigation and are best suited for smaller, uncomplicated spaces.

Station Features & Automation

The “station” a robot vacuum comes with can significantly impact convenience. Self-emptying stations (found in many models, including the X10 Pro Omni, Omni S1 Pro, C10, and E25) drastically reduce how often you need to manually empty the dustbin. Some stations also offer self-washing, self-refilling, and even heated air drying for mop pads (Omni S1 Pro, X10 Pro Omni), providing a completely automated cleaning solution. Consider your tolerance for maintenance – more automation translates to a higher price tag.

Additional Features to Consider

  • Battery Life: Longer runtimes are essential for larger homes.
  • Slim Design: A low profile (like the 2.85″ height of the C10 and 11S MAX) allows the robot to clean under furniture.
  • Hair Tangle Prevention: Features like the DuoSpiral Anti-Tangle Brushes (E25) and Auto-Detangling Roller Brush (X10 Pro Omni) minimize hair wrap and reduce maintenance.
  • Wi-Fi Connectivity & App Control: Allows for remote control, scheduling, and access to advanced features. (Not all models have this – 11S MAX is remote control only).

FAQs

What suction power is best for a Eufy robot vacuum on hardwood floors?

For general hardwood floor cleaning, 4,000Pa is usually sufficient. However, if you have pets or high-traffic areas, a model with 5,000Pa or higher will offer better performance. The Eufy X10 Pro Omni offers 8,000Pa, while the E25 boasts 20,000Pa.

Do Eufy robot vacuums with mopping functions damage hardwood floors?

Not typically. Modern Eufy models with mopping systems, like the Omni S1 Pro and X10 Pro Omni, use controlled water dispensing and specialized mop pads designed for hard surfaces. However, always test in an inconspicuous area first and avoid excessive water usage.

What is the benefit of laser navigation in an Eufy robot vacuum?

Laser navigation (iPath Laser Navigation) provides more accurate mapping of your home compared to random navigation. This allows the robot vacuum to clean more efficiently, avoid obstacles, and create virtual boundaries using the app.

Are self-emptying stations worth the extra cost for a Eufy robot vacuum?

Self-emptying stations significantly reduce maintenance, as you won’t have to manually empty the dustbin as often. If you prefer a hands-off cleaning experience, especially with pets, a self-emptying station is a worthwhile investment. Models like the Eufy C10 and X10 Pro Omni offer this feature.
